Cherry Tree Removal in Pottstown, PA
Cherry tree removal services involve the safe and efficient removal of cherry trees that are dead, diseased, or pose a risk to property or safety. These projects typically include assessing the tree’s condition, planning the removal process, and performing the work with appropriate equipment to prevent damage to surrounding landscape or structures. Homeowners often seek this service when a cherry tree has become hazardous due to storm damage, disease, or age, or when planning landscape updates that require tree removal.
Property owners should consider factors such as the size and location of the cherry tree, potential impact on nearby structures or utilities, and any local regulations or permits that may be required. Understanding the scope of the project and the reasons for removal can help in planning the work effectively. Consulting with professionals can ensure that the tree removal is performed safely and with minimal disruption to the property.

Cherry Tree Removal Questions
When is cherry tree removal necessary? Removal is often needed if the tree is diseased, damaged, or poses a safety risk due to its location or condition.
What should property owners consider before removing a cherry tree? Consider the tree’s health, size, and proximity to structures or power lines when planning removal.
Are there alternative options to remove a cherry tree? Alternatives include pruning or selective thinning, but complete removal may be recommended for certain issues.
What is the typical process for cherry tree removal? The process involves assessing the tree, preparing the site, and safely cutting and removing the tree and debris.
